Light Up Your Dreams : The Best Lamps for Sleep
Drifting off to dreamland can be a challenge sometimes. But, the right illumination can make all the difference. A good lamp isn't just about banishing darkness, it's about creating a relaxing and soothing atmosphere that helps your mind unwind. Think about these factors when choosing the perfect lamp for your bedroom:
- {Color Temperature|: A warm, yellowish light is ideal for bedtime as it mimics the twilight hues and signals to your body that it's time to relax.
- {Brightness Level|: Opt for a lamp with flexible brightness so you can customize the level of light based on your needs. A softer glow is best for winding down, while stronger light may be helpful for reading before bed.
- {Lamp Type|: Explore different styles like table lamps, floor lamps, or even string lights to find the perfect fit for your bedroom decor and needs.
